Section 326-B:8 - Fees; Charges.

NH Rev Stat § 326-B:8 (2015) What's This?

    326-B:8 Fees; Charges. –
    I. The board shall charge fees for the issuance, renewal, and reinstatement of all licenses, specialty licenses, and certificates authorized by this chapter. The board shall recover at least 125 percent of its direct expenses through licensee fees, fines, and administrative charges.
    II. The board may provide the following services and make administrative charges for:
       (a) The administration of examinations required by this chapter.
       (b) Verification of licensure status.
       (c) The sale of lists of licensees who have given their written authorization to have their names included on such lists.
       (d) The actual costs of a criminal conviction record check required pursuant RSA 326-B:15.
       (e) The actual cost of collection of statistical data provided to private entities.
       (f) Site visits associated with nursing education programs under RSA 326-B:32.

Source. 2005, 293:1. 2008, 179:2, eff. Aug. 10, 2008.
